Form 4: NI Holdings Interim CFO Matthew Maki Acquires 955 Shares of Common Stock
SEC Form 4 Filing
Interim CFO of NI Holdings, Matthew James Maki, acquired 955 shares of common stock on January 2, 2025, according to a Form 4 filing with the SEC.
Summary
- On January 2, 2025, Matthew James Maki, the Interim CFO of NI Holdings, Inc. (NODK), acquired 955 shares of common stock.
- The acquisition was made through restricted stock units with time-based vesting.
- The price per share was $0.00.
- Following the transaction, Maki's total holdings include 14,807 shares, including restricted stock units.
